Output 529b421a28468d6d67320cef63e5f254c23105b42d18815a97b3ae32eb366f96:1

value
4026790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84cbdcf1cbfb14ccf0b6bf51adf426126aec0a9a OP_EQUAL
address
ML1KeQVXpK8DznVdKJRFja5AWpQWGFcUjR
transaction
529b421a28468d6d67320cef63e5f254c23105b42d18815a97b3ae32eb366f96
spent
true